Adds a production-safe headphone-splitter mode:
- Device bytes tee'd to both --upstream (primary/prod) and --mirror (new server)
- Only primary server responses are returned to the device
- Mirror connect/write failures are non-fatal and logged; prod is unaffected
- New raw_mirror_<ts>.bin capture file alongside raw_client/raw_server
Three modes: standalone (capture only), bridge (one upstream), splitter (two).
Default listen port changed to 12345 to match project ACH setup.

- bridges/ach_bridge.py: transparent TCP bridge that MITMs the MiniMate Plus
call-home connection — forwards to real ACH server while logging all frames
to raw_client/raw_server .bin files compatible with parse_capture.py;
standalone capture mode for lab use without a real server
- bridges/serial_watch.py: RS-232 serial monitor with live S3 frame parsing;
taps the line between MiniMate and modem (RV50/RV55); captures raw bytes,
.log and .jsonl; --ack-ok mode auto-replies to AT commands; fixed fatal
indentation bug in the original that silently prevented any data capture
- seismo_lab.py: new "Serial Watch" fourth tab (SerialWatchPanel) wrapping
serial_watch.py functionality; COM port picker with refresh, baud config,
ack-ok toggle, colour-coded live frame log (teal frames / yellow ctrl /
blue AT), raw .bin capture auto-fed into Analyzer tab on stop

- bridges/tcp_serial_bridge.py: increase default boot_delay 2s → 8s to
cover MiniMate Plus cold-start time (unit wakes from RS-232 line
assertion but takes 5-10s to be ready for POLL_PROBE).
- sfm/server.py: add _run_with_retry() — on TCP connections only, retries
once on ProtocolError. Serial timeouts are not retried (usually a real
fault). Confirmed behaviour: unit wakes purely from RS-232 line voltage,
no software wake-up frame needed.
